Output 587683fa004301a4949529140116449d0bcc71c2611093c7526bc23de63653c8:16

value
353000
script pubkey
OP_0 OP_PUSHBYTES_20 31904319398db19f4034e23e0344ec6b5b3e2be2
address
bc1qxxgyxxfe3kce7sp5uglqx38vdddnu2lz6sq39y
transaction
587683fa004301a4949529140116449d0bcc71c2611093c7526bc23de63653c8